It’s not a good idea to chrome aluminium, it will retain the heat more and the life of chrome on aluminium is ½ of the steel.
Aluminium corrodes very easily and corrosion also travels faster on aluminium after it started compared to steel.
Your best option is to polish them and protect them with a clear podercoat! Or a Clear high temp paint!

It's been a long time in the making. Ryan has been done with the design of the plates a long time ago. The only thing they are waiting for is for the machine shop to produce their test sets. Shouldn't take more than another month (I hope).
What Ryan is doing is creating an plate that will adapt our stock TD04 exhaust manifolds to TD05 turbine housings, while fou is making a replacement for the manifolds themselves that will mate perfectly with TD05s from the get go.
The main goal is to have access to 14Bs, 16Gs and all of the other comparably cheaper turbos. 14Bs flow slightly more than 15Gs, for a FRACTION of the price. Can you imagine the possibilities?
However, eventhough the adapter plates will be cool, we will still have to deal with the fact that our stock manifolds are a bottleneck, aka crap. That's why fou's idea for TD05 headers is better for performance. The only real question for me is wether or not the headers will be worth it pricewise, cause I could always port and/or polish and/or ceramic coat my stock manifolds for better flow. The headers that I’m working on will most definitely out flow the stock headers!
The stock header are 3 runner of 1 5/8” that are squeeze down to 1 ½”in some area and the output of the header going in the turbo is 1 ½”.
My headers are 3 runners of 1 ¾” mandrel bend and the output of the header going in the turbo is 2 1/8”.

I drop off one of the stock manifold and gasket at the machine shop last night.
The exterior cut will be done with a plasma cutter and the inside opening will be milled. I’m getting them to cut me 2 plate for the head side, 2 plate for the turbo in, 2 plate for the turbo out and 2 plate for the pre-cat eliminator.
The shop will get back to me with a price for cutting the plate.
The precat eliminator will be 2 ¼” and the wastegate will be in a different pipe (dump). By installing a dump this it helps with turbo lag between shifting by not feeding air around the turbine and creating backpressure on it!
